I wonder if there isn't a memory issue with this.

I have experienced edits not showing up in LR a lot over several years.  Sometimes if you force a reload of the preview file on an existing photo in LR which has been edited in PS (i.e. by switching between library and develop module) that loaded the new, edited, file.

But recently I have been doing a lot of B&W conversions by opening files in PS (through the "edit in" command in LR) and then saving in PS.  These are reasonably large 16bit Tiffs - about 250MB each.  Sometimes the files simply do not appear in the LR catalog next to the original RAW file, but what I have noticed is that if I immediately close the file in PS after saving it - and so only ever have a single file open in PS - then the edited, converted file 9 times out of 10 is immediately visible in LR.  Previously I hadn't bothered and could have had 5 or even 7 or 8 250MB files "open" in PS.  Closing each file in PS after saving it so that the next file is the only file open in PS does seem to work for me.

I have a late 2015 iMac 27inch with 24GB RAM which otherwise is more than competent for the work I do.

I think this is a different issue that the one I was trying to figure out though.  The initial edited file when saved in PS would always appear straight away back in LR, it was any subsequent edit in PS, after the file was closed then reopened, that was not getting updated in LR unless I did a close/open of LR, or waited a while, or tried to force a synch.  I also had some odd thumbnail appearances (sometime seeming to update, sometimes not). 

For my system, as I posted in the last entry or 2, it was fully resolved after testing with files stored on internal Raid 0 SATA SSDs, while the initial testing that was giving me problems was on files on a spinning HD in an external TB3 enclosure.  All the testing was done when PS was empty (ie it had no files open except the one moving there from LR).

My system has 64GB RAM.  LR cache and catalog are on a separate M2 drive than the OS which is also on an M2 drive.
